Environmental Protection
In 2006, the Group calculated the CO2 emissions from its sites (materials and labor), using
the carbon count method developed by VINCI Construction. The results showed that the solutions
proposed by the Group would reduce carbon dioxide emissions compared with traditional techniques,
particularly stay cables, with a service life in excess of 100 years; prestressed concrete floors,
which use less materials than reinforced concrete floors; Reinforced Earth walls, which represent
average annual savings of 1,500,000 T of CO2 compared with walls cast in-situ; and the Menard
Vacuum TM Consolidation process, which reduces CO2 emissions by a factor of 3 or 4 compared
with traditional processes.

Social Commitment
The commitment to Sustainable Technology is being implemented in the Group’s activities throughout the world.
The Group has defined a series of environmental indicators for water and electricity consumption in the
administrative site and office areas, CO2 consumption of the fleet of company vehicles and environmental
training record based on numbers of training hours given and numbers of trainees.
